Weighting Exponent Selection of Fuzzy C-Means via Jacobian Matrix

2014
FCM is a popular clustering algorithm and applied in various areas. However, there are still some problems to be solved including the selection of weighting exponent m and convergence analysis. In this paper, we present an efficient method to identify the proper range of m and convergence rate by a new Jacobian matrix of FCM.

Determination of the Coordinates of the Center of a Gaussian Beam by Means of a Matrix Photodetector Using a Weighting Method

Measurement Techniques, 2003
A weighting algorithm to determine the coordinates of the center of a Gaussian laser beam projected onto a matrix photodetector is considered. The influence of the internal noise of the photodetector, the maximum brightness of the signal at the beam maximum, and the beam radius on the precision of the algorithm is investigated.
